Re: thunder bolt IV upgrade and new engine

Sorry Don im a little confused lol . how the heck do i set the timing then if there is no base timing :confused: ? just want to make sure i get it right since this is not the stock 260 hp any longer . different compresion different cam all different . thanks again

You just start the engine, hook up your timing light and move the distributor to the proper timing. There is no special base timing "MODE" of any kind on the TB4.
